Bug description:
GRUB2.00 recognizes ext4 as ext2. Extract of the log on
http://ubuntuforums.org/showpost.php?p=12431947&postcount=17 :
#grub-install -v
grub-install (GRUB) 2.00-7ubuntu11
#grub-install --force /dev/sda4
/usr/sbin/grub-bios-setup: warning: File system `ext2' doesn't support embedding.
/usr/sbin/grub-bios-setup: warning: Embedding is not possible. GRUB can only be installed in this setup by using blocklists. However, blocklists are UNRELIABLE and their use is discouraged..
Installation finished. No error reported.
#parted -l
Model: ATA Hitachi HTS54502 (scsi)
Disk /dev/sda: 250GB
Sector size (logical/physical): 512B/512B
Partition Table: gpt
Number Start End Size File system Name Flags
1 20.5kB 210MB 210MB fat32 EFI System Partition boot
2 210MB 193GB 192GB hfs+ Customer
3 193GB 193GB 650MB hfs+ Recovery HD
4 193GB 203GB 9998MB ext4 LINUX
5 203GB 204GB 1073MB linux-swap(v1) UBUNTU 2
6 204GB 250GB 45.7GB ntfs BOOTCAMP
